Inly Media Co., Ltd. (SHA:603598)
China flag China · Delayed Price · Currency is CNY
27.61
-1.69 (-5.77%)
At close: Feb 13, 2026

Inly Media Ratios and Metrics

Millions CNY. Fiscal year is Jan - Dec.
Fiscal Year
CurrentFY 2024FY 2023FY 2022FY 2021FY 2020
Period Ending
Feb '26 Dec '24 Dec '23 Dec '22 Dec '21 Dec '20
7,4434,5345,5392,4862,8932,950
Market Cap Growth
53.59%-18.14%122.84%-14.07%-1.93%-35.84%
Enterprise Value
7,7974,6515,6702,5932,8802,799
Last Close Price
27.6116.8920.689.2810.8010.90
PE Ratio
--115.31--28.88
Forward PE
-13.5313.5313.5313.53-
PS Ratio
0.890.721.170.570.530.53
PB Ratio
35.7324.8628.1317.1111.726.55
P/TBV Ratio
36.2125.3428.7917.8313.5013.47
P/FCF Ratio
--293.6320.7116.62-
P/OCF Ratio
--262.2320.3815.78-
EV/Sales Ratio
0.940.741.200.600.520.50
EV/EBITDA Ratio
--94.61--27.69
EV/EBIT Ratio
--99.30--28.35
EV/FCF Ratio
-69.54-300.5321.6016.55-
Debt / Equity Ratio
2.402.541.471.830.770.38
Debt / EBITDA Ratio
144.7338.783.94-45.411.68
Debt / FCF Ratio
--15.392.221.10-
Net Debt / Equity Ratio
1.701.16-0.17-0.32-0.08-0.10
Net Debt / EBITDA Ratio
-37.74-236.72-0.550.891.83-0.47
Net Debt / FCF Ratio
-3.16-0.72-1.73-0.39-0.111.56
Asset Turnover
5.064.773.632.802.893.01
Quick Ratio
0.910.870.930.880.890.95
Current Ratio
1.161.071.131.071.061.09
Return on Equity (ROE)
-8.10%-9.54%28.07%-50.95%-59.46%25.55%
Return on Assets (ROA)
-0.39%-0.13%2.73%-2.25%-0.46%3.32%
Return on Invested Capital (ROIC)
-2.36%-0.94%32.92%-34.20%-4.43%22.08%
Return on Capital Employed (ROCE)
-3.10%-1.40%23.30%-28.60%-5.40%20.50%
Earnings Yield
-0.23%-0.40%0.87%-4.02%-7.17%3.46%
FCF Yield
-1.51%-6.46%0.34%4.83%6.02%-1.03%
Payout Ratio
--16.46%--11.70%
Buyback Yield / Dilution
2.47%3.09%1.16%-0.28%-0.18%0.63%
Total Shareholder Return
2.47%3.09%1.16%-0.28%-0.18%0.63%
Source: S&P Global Market Intelligence. Standard template. Financial Sources.